Transaction e66058bf8a4a1d7962d41aac9fa8d2713f6c1c8c774630634ae3dc59ec50a843
1 Input
1 Output
-
e66058bf8a4a1d7962d41aac9fa8d2713f6c1c8c774630634ae3dc59ec50a843:0
- value
- 1698893
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 cb23f0c2fd163f30676a51701c04bb41161d1da2700a89ebe9e9f96a3050e640
- address
- bc1pev3lpshazclnqem229cpcp9mgytp68dzwq9gn6lfa8uk5vzsueqqhe84xt